Interactive music software

Composition Tools

A collection of browser-based tools for exploring harmony, tuning, rhythm, pitch, notation, and graphic form. Each tool runs locally in your browser.

01 / Timbre & tuning

Dissonance Curve

Calculate and visualize sensory dissonance for a custom timbre using the Sethares and Plomp–Levelt models.

Input

Partial frequencies and amplitudes, plus a frequency-ratio range—or a preset timbre.

Output

An interactive dissonance curve and local minima shown as consonant ratios, cents, and dissonance values.

02 / Spectrum design

Spectrum Generator

Build harmonic-like spectra whose partials are fitted to the notes of a makam or custom scale.

Input

A makam or scale in ratios, cents, or 53-TET komas, with base frequency and fitting parameters.

Output

Ranked scale-fitted partial sets with frequencies and amplitudes, exportable as WAV, MIDI, and JSON.

04 / Pitch analysis

Virtual Pitch

Estimate virtual pitch and missing fundamentals from spectral peaks with six psychoacoustic methods.

Input

A frequency/amplitude list or an Audacity spectrum text file, with optional F0 range and threshold settings.

Output

F0, confidence, note, and partial data for each method, plus synthesized WAV and JSON downloads.
